Paul Geis, CPA, MBA (Stanford) did very well when Nike went public (1980?). Still lives in Beaverton, as I've been told by a reliable source recently.
Paul lived across the street from me in a condo complex in Portland in '97 / '98. He was working for Nike at the time, but no longer does. By the way, I'm not sure what 'satrdom' is but he did run in the '76 Olympic 5K final.

Paul still lives in Portland, OR...retired a while back. Note that Paul was the top US runner at the Montreal Olympics 5000m.
